Nordlys: Michael (33) vant prestisjetung pris

På en årskonferanse om kunstig intelligens (KI), i regi av Norwegian Artificial Intelligence Research Consortium (NORA), vant professor Michael Kampffmeyer en av seks priser som «fremragende forsker»
